Crane drivers vs Leisure and sports managers Salary (2025)
How do Crane drivers and Leisure and sports managers sal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Crane drivers earns £12,972 more per year (39%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Crane drivers | Leisure and sports managers |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£45,971 | £32,999 | +£12,972 |
| Mean Annual | £50,030 | £34,611 | +£15,419 |
| Monthly | £3,831 | £2,750 | +£1,081 |
| Weekly | £884 | £635 | +£249 |
| Hourly | £22.10 | £15.86 | +£6.24 |
